Two Chinese gilt decorated black lacquer games boxes, containing numerous mother-of-pearl counters, 19th century, the first shaped box, 39cm, with bat shaped feet enclosing an interior fitted with seven lidded boxes and 12 trays, containing different designs of engraved and pierced mother-of-pearl gaming counters, the second rectangular games box, 29.5cm, containing three lidded boxes each initialled GB with the crest of a lion rampant holding across, each containing rectangular and circular mother-of-pearl counters engraved with the same crest, damage to boxes
The second of the two boxes contains a set of armorial engraved counters, in the following quantities:
19 rectangular counters
30 circular counters
63 narrow counters
+ 2 others
